This year I hosted the 1st Big Sky Private Show the evening before my hammer in. Tim Hancock, Larry Fuegen, Harvey Dean, Rick Dunkerley, and I invited customer from around the country to enjoy an evening of drinks, steaks, and custom art knives. I could not have been more pleased with the outcome. We sold nearly $40,000 in knives in 30 minutes. Everyone had a great time and next years show is already coming together great. At the end of June Jodi and I hosted the 3rd Big Sky Country Hammer In. In was a great success. We had 94 people here at the shop for the two days of instruction. Tim Hancock, Larry Fuegen, and Harvey Dean were the instructors. They did a great job. The attendees were able to learn everything from blade grinding, knife design, handles and guards, silver sheaths, damascus, and sheaths.
We also had a bowling ball cannon here that a friend of mine built. We launched bowling balls over a mile.
In attendance we had 14 master smiths 3 journeyman smiths and numerous other makers and collectors. Four men tested and passed the performance part of their Journeyman smith test.
